负载均衡服务在现代计算和网络架构中扮演着至关重要的角色,它通过分配工作负载到多个服务器上,优化系统资源使用、最大化吞吐量、最小化响应时间,并避免单个节点过载,以下是一些常见的负载均衡服务及其特点:
一、硬件负载均衡
1、F5 BIG-IP
功能:提供全面的负载均衡功能,支持应用交付、网络安全、自动化等。
优点:高性能、稳定性强、安全性高。
适用场景:适用于大型企业和需要高性能及全面安全功能的应用场景。
2、Citrix ADC
功能:提供负载均衡、应用交付、全局服务器负载均衡(GSLB)等。
优点:易于管理、扩展性强、支持多种协议。
适用场景:适用于数据中心和企业级应用。
3、A10 Thunder
功能:提供高性能的负载均衡和应用交付。
优点:灵活性高、可编程性强、支持多种部署模式。
适用场景:适用于各种规模的企业和服务提供商。
二、软件负载均衡
1、Nginx
功能:开源的高性能HTTP和反向代理服务器,具有负载均衡、静态文件服务以及缓存等功能。
优点:轻量级、高性能、配置灵活。
适用场景:适用于Web服务器和API服务器的负载均衡。
2、HAProxy
功能:开源的TCP/HTTP负载均衡器,支持会话持久性、健康检查等。
优点:高性能、低延迟、支持多种协议。
适用场景:适用于需要高性能和低延迟的场景,如数据库连接池和实时通信。
3、LVS (Linux Virtual Server)
功能:基于Linux内核的负载均衡解决方案,主要用于四层负载均衡。
优点:高性能、稳定性强、成本低。
适用场景:适用于需要高性能和低成本的大规模Web服务。
三、云负载均衡
1、Amazon ELB (Elastic Load Balancing)
功能:提供跨多个AWS实例的自动流量分配和自动扩展。
优点:与AWS生态系统无缝集成、高可用性和可扩展性。
适用场景:适用于在AWS上运行的应用和服务。
2、Google Cloud Load Balancing
功能:全球负载均衡,支持多区域的应用分发和自动扩展。
优点:高性能、低延迟、全球覆盖。
适用场景:适用于需要全球分布的应用和服务。
3、Azure Load Balancer
功能:为Azure虚拟机提供负载均衡和高可用性。
优点:与Azure服务深度集成、易于配置和管理。
适用场景:适用于在Azure上运行的应用和服务。
四、DNS负载均衡
1、Amazon Route 53
功能:DNS服务,支持基于地理位置的路由和DNS级别的负载均衡。
优点:高可用性、易于配置、与其他AWS服务集成良好。
适用场景:适用于需要基于地理位置的智能路由和简单的DNS负载均衡。
2、Cloudflare
功能:提供全球CDN和DNS服务,支持DNS负载均衡和性能优化。
优点:全球覆盖、高性能、安全性强。
适用场景:适用于需要全球内容分发和DNS负载均衡的网站和应用。
负载均衡服务种类繁多,每种都有其独特的优势和适用场景,选择合适的负载均衡服务需要考虑具体的需求、预算和技术环境。
以上内容就是解答有关“负载均衡服务有哪些”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。